Subject: Tracing ownership handoff

Hi on-call,

Effective Monday, ownership of request tracing across the Pellwave microservices (span propagation, the Tracelight collector, and sampling config) moves from the Platform Core team to Observability. Runbooks are unchanged; the escalation rotation in the on-call tool has been updated. If trace gaps or collector alerts fire before Monday, page Platform Core as usual. After that, all tracing pages, config changes, and sampling-rate requests go to the new owner, listed below.

account owner for hahig-fahag: Pelael Istax Novys

Ticket: Signature verification failure — Ledgerpane audit-log viewer v3.4. The deploy gate rejected the build because the bundled viewer artifact was signed with the retired March key rather than the current one. No tampering suspected; this is a stale pipeline secret. To unblock: re-run the signing stage in Coppershed, then re-submit. Re-sign the artifact using the current key below.

signing key of bajop-hahag = bky13_yLSJStjSXhzxg

Ticket: Pointstack ledger migration needs sign-off before Friday. We're moving loyalty balances to the new append-only ledger — newcomers, this means no more manual balance edits, ever. Dry run passed; reconciliation diff is zero. Just need formal approval from the ledger owner before we flip the flag.

signatory, hahop-kajeg: Giliel Caswyn

## Changed defaults

Heads up: the Ledgerline tax-rate lookup cache now defaults to a 15-minute TTL instead of 24 hours. Turns out rates in the Veldt County sandbox were going stale mid-demo, which was embarrassing. Eviction is now LRU rather than FIFO, and the cache warms on boot. If you're reviewing, check that nothing hardcodes the old TTL. The new defaults land as follows.

deployment values, bajop-taweg:
holwyn:
  log_level: debug
  metrics_host: metrics.holwyn.zemvarsys.internal
  pool_size: 32

Welcome to the Pixelwarden team. Every upload passes through our EXIF scrubber before storage; it strips GPS, device serials, and timestamps, then re-signs the file. Never bypass the scrubber, even for test assets. If the scrubber's signing vault locks after three failed checks, unseal it with the recovery passphrase that follows.

unlock words, fawig-bagef: olidor-holir-istox-holath-tamys-quenion-giliel